Product Overview
The HP Metal Chassis Assembly (SKU: 643743-001) is the primary structural component for the HP ProLiant DL380p Gen8 server. It houses all internal components and provides the framework for rack mounting.

Product Description
This is the metal chassis assembly specifically designed for the HP ProLiant DL380p Gen8 server. It serves as the foundational structure, providing a robust and secure enclosure for all the server's internal components, including the motherboard, processors, memory modules, storage drives, power supplies, and expansion cards. The chassis is built to a standard 2U rackmount form factor, ensuring compatibility with most standard server racks found in data centers and server rooms. Its durable metal construction offers protection for the sensitive internal hardware against physical damage and environmental factors. The design facilitates efficient airflow management to maintain optimal operating temperatures for the server components. This assembly is crucial for the physical integrity and operational stability of the ProLiant DL380p Gen8 server. It includes the necessary mounting points, drive bays, and cable management features to ensure a clean and organized internal layout, which is essential for maintenance and performance.
